U.S., March 25 -- ClinicalTrials.gov registry received information related to the study (NCT07490691) titled 'Painhunting Therapy for Interpersonal Loss-Related Depression' on March 14.
Brief Summary: This pilot randomized controlled trial evaluates the efficacy of Painhunting therapy, a brief structured psychotherapy, for adults with significant interpersonal loss and comorbid depressive symptoms in Kazakhstan. Seventy-two participants will be randomly assigned to receive either immediate Painhunting therapy (3 sessions over 3-4 weeks) or a 4-week waitlist control condition.
